MANCHESTER UNITED are stuck with Jadon Sancho after he left Chelsea following the end of his loan.
The England winger had a mixed time at Stamford Bridge, failing to live up to expectations again.
1
He did finish his time with the Blues with a goal in the hammering of Beal Betis in the Europa Conference final.
But, according to David Ornstein, he is now leaving Chelsea to head back to United.
There was a clause in his loan deal that meant Todd Boehly 's team had to sign him permanently.
But after falling to agree terms on him staying, he will go to Old Trafford, for now.
Chelsea are understood to have paid a £5 million penalty to United.
The 25-year-old will now explore his options in the Premier League and Europe over his next move.
It is understood he is not in Red Devils manager Ruben Amorim's plans for the 2025-26 Premier League season.
Sancho is heading into an important stage of his career, to find a place to settle.
And he will still have hopes of playing for England again in the future.
The Three Lions will head to the United States next summer for the 2026 World Cup.
Sancho will want to be in Thomas Tuchel's plans for that when it comes around.

KYLE WALKER has lifted the lid on the awkward process of being called up to the England squad. The 35-year-old has been named in Thomas Tuchel's squad for fixtures against Andorra tomorrow and Senegal on Tuesday. Walker revealed on his BBC podcast that players first receive a text message from a member of staff to confirm they have been selected. A WhatsApp chat is then made ahead of the international break so further information can be passed on to them. Walker said: "There is a group chat and normally they will message you individually - just saying that you made it. "Then you will see people getting added into that group chat that have not been in before." But a new group is not formed every time - with snubbed players still able to see the messages. Walker revealed: "No, no, you stay in. But you kind of have to mute it because you're a little bit disheartened." Ahead of games against Andorra and Senegal, Chelsea star Trevoh Chalobah would have been a new name added as it is his first England call-up. On his inclusion, Tuchel said: "We have some injuries in defence and he has stepped up massively since returning to Chelsea. Kate Scott dazzled at a recent awards ceremony, accompanied by her boxing trainer husband - looking every bit the power couple. The Manchester-born CBS Sports presenter previously went by Kate Abdo before she tied the knot in September 2024 with Malik Scott - an American former heavyweight professional boxer. Their relationship was first revealed live on air by pundits Jamie Carragher and Micah Richards in December 2023 and since then, Kate, 43, and Malik, 44, have shared the occasional glimpse into their private lives for their social media followers. And their latest public appearance came at the Sofascore Player of the Season award ceremony, which was produced by CBS. The event - which took place in Zadar, Croatia - was directed by the multiple Emmy award-winning Pete Radovich - CBS's creative lead for their Champions League coverage. On the night, Kate wore a glamorous figure-hugging white dress and heels, while Malik donned a black and white chequered shirt, complimented by a black bowler hat. The boxing trainer - who became Deontay Wilder's head coach for the first part of his trilogy with Tyson Fury in 2021 - also had a cigar in hand and he posed for photos with Kate. Kate was joined by former Manchester United goalkeeper Peter Schmeichel to present the event. Also commanding attention on the night was glamorous Albanian TV presenter Eva Murati, who boasts over a million followers on Instagram. The Champions League host, 30, has been anchoring coverage of Europe's elite club competition for Vizion Plus and Tring TV since 2017. Murati had started work as a television presenter at the age of 18, while working for an Italian-Albanian television channel. She turned up to the pomp in a slinky blue dress and platform heels, and was seen interviewing some figureheads of the sport. After equalling the record for goal contributions in a Premier League campaign in 2024-25, Liverpool's Mohamed Salah was voted Sofascore's Player of the Season on the night. Salah beat the likes of Bruno Fernandes, Cole Palmer and Matheus Cunha to the coveted award.
